Plot Summary
A former soldier, haunted by his experiences in war, tries to build a new life in the city. However, his past and the corrupt forces that plague his community drag him back into violence. He must confront powerful adversaries to protect the innocent and find redemption.
Critical Reception
Aninong Bakal was a popular film during its release, known for its action sequences and the star power of Fernando Poe Jr. It resonated with audiences for its themes of heroism and fighting against injustice, typical of the actor's action vehicles. Critical reception at the time focused on its entertainment value and Poe Jr.'s iconic portrayal of a righteous protagonist.
